Index Of Wholesale Prices.
In Colony For 1939
The Superintendent of Imports and Exports reports that, accord- Ing to an index number constructed at the Statistical Office, whole- sale prices in the Colony of Hongkong, during the year 1939, showed general average decreases of 2 per cent., as compared with 1938, and 2.4 per cent as compared with 1937, and increases of 24.2 per cent. as compared with 1936, and 28 per cent, as compared with the base period of 1922.
*1
Foodstuffs in 1939 Increased by 2.5 per cent., as compared with 1938; decreased by 1"per cent. as compared with 1937; and increased. by 19.1 per cent. as compared with 1936; and 349 per cent, as comi- pared with 1923.
TEXTILES
Textiles decreased by 8.5 per cent, as compared with 1938, and 9.8 per cent, as compared with 1937; and, increased by 6.8 per cent, as compared with 1938, and 6.2 per cent. as compared with 1922,
METALS AND MINERALS
Metals and Minerals decreased by 1.8 per cent. as compared with 1938, and 0.8 per cent, as compared with 1837; and increased by 35.3 per cent. as compared with 1936, and 45.0 per cent., as compared with $922.
MISCELLANEOUS
Miscellaneous Articles decreased by 1.1 per cent, as compared with 1938, and increased by 1.2 per cent. as compared with 1937, 38.1 per cent. as compared with 1936, and 25.9 per cent, as compared with

EXPORT LICENCES
FOR TIN
LONDON, Feb.6 (Reater) A Board of Trade order adds tin to the metals, which, with their loy In unwrought
forms, require* licences for ex- port to any destination.
The order came into force in Feb. 4.
